Michel Jansen
Michel Jansen studied at the Technical University Delft. In 1995 he received an MSc degree at the faculty of Industrial Design Engineering. Since 1996 has lectured at The Hague University on the subject of Industrial Design Engineering and Human Technology. He uses video in his lessons, especially video reports of excursions and with usability tests. Since 2003 he is working at the Centre for Educational Training, Assessment and Research (CETAR) of the Vrije Universiteit Amsterdam (VU) as an advisor in the field of ICT and Education.
Since 2005 he is a member of "Webstroom", a national working group on the use of streaming media in higher education, funded by the Dutch organisation SURF. He is also editor of the Webstroom-website. In 2005 he co-founded the VIDEOgroep VU, a community for teachers from the Vrije Universiteit on the topic of video and education.
